Logo File Formats for Clients JPG and PNG are the 2 most common file formats youll need.
6 Logo Deliverables A Graphic Designer Should Provide Logo in an EPS (Vector) format. An EPS file, or Encapsulated PostScript file, is a versatile vector format of your logo. Logo in a JPG, PNG, SVG and GIF format. Logo in a TIFF format. Full Color. Black and Reversed Color Logo. Icons And Marks.
png format when it comes to logos. The image should have an aspect ratio of 1:1, which is a square image. The recommended size is a minimum of 3000px X 3000px.
For the most part, 250 px (width) x 100 px (height) are the optimal logo dimensions for a web page. If, however, you need to customize your logo size, we know how to do it!
There arent standard sizes to which you need to scale your logos, but generally, its good if you send a large one (around 38402160) for the clients who use their logo full-size on banners or presentations. The medium one can be 50% smaller than the large one, and the small one is around 10-15% of the large one.
A logo has a size thats measured in pixels. For example, a logo size can be 1280 720, which means its 1280 pixels wide and 720 pixels tall. Sometimes these values are called the dimensions of a logo. The more pixels, the better the quality of a logo and the more detail your logo has.
Email services like Gmail recommend standard logo sizes that fall within this dimension range: 300-400 pixels wide by 70-100 pixels.
